I didn't like beer when I first started drinking it either, but eventually you will like it if you keep drinking it enough, for a number of different reasons. First of all, there are LOADS of different kinds of beers with many different tastes. Maybe you only like a certain type of beer which you may not of tried yet. I really hate the taste of some beer but love the taste of others.
Another reason might be because you just haven't got used to the taste. Maybe just by the fact that you drink it more, or the fact that you get older, your taste of beer will change. I've also heard that your taste for alcohol doesn't develop properly until you are 18. Dunno if thats true though.

But in all honesty... nobody really drinks beer for the taste. Sure, taste is good, but thats not the point really is it?

Always keep it cold. First of all, drink it out of a glass rather than the bottle and don't take forever to drink it. If it gets warm it does taste like shit, maybe that's your problem.

It also depends on the beer of course. Try Heineken served really cold. If you don't like that, I suggest you find yourself another "social" drink.
